Output 4209d39b47df97c6407ecb6e0e154468f4ac7beda1a19865346f35e9a1bf1b17:2

value
25405656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d1b2fdccccc5ae49f6690f6d551d6d8cbe83311 OP_EQUAL
address
MEvrqBefnVo6U4vjBzgFhxGJn5G7cZgUWe
transaction
4209d39b47df97c6407ecb6e0e154468f4ac7beda1a19865346f35e9a1bf1b17
spent
true